if you still need a quick treat to whip up for a party tonight, or y'know, just because you want a sweet treat, these are just the trick! i've written before about the simplicity of making cookies from boxed cake mixes (see pumpkin butterscotch cookies here, and lemon white chocolate cookies here!), and they're pretty foolproof. you can make your own cream cheese icing (i recommend this recipe) or use premade.

you will need:
  • 1 box of spice cake mix
  • 2 eggs
  • 1/2 cup vegetable oil
  • 2 tablespoons pureed pumpkin (i used 3, but it made the dough a little stickier than i liked)
preheat your oven to 375. combine all ingredients in a bowl. take the dough and begin rolling it into 1 inch balls - place on a greased cookie sheet. bake 9-12 minutes, or until cookies are firm. let cookies cool for at least half an hour. pipe (or spoon) your icing onto a cookie, attach another cookie, and voila! dog biscuits! i mean, pumpkin spice whoopie pies!
